How to Commit to Self-Care and Reconnect with Your Significance

As we go through life, it's easy to get caught up in the many obligations that demand our attention. Whether it's work, family, or social obligations, it can sometimes feel like we're being pulled in a million different directions. In the midst of all this chaos, it's important to remember to prioritize our own needs and wellbeing. After all, the level of commitment we establish with our personal care is often a reflection of the level of significance we feel in our own lives.

Taking care of ourselves is not a selfish act. In fact, it's essential to our overall health and happiness. But how do we ensure that we're giving ourselves the attention we need and deserve? Here are a few tips:

  1. Establish a self-care routine: Just like we have routines for brushing our teeth and getting ready for bed, it's important to establish a routine for taking care of ourselves. This could include anything from taking a daily walk to practicing meditation or journaling. The key is to make self-care a regular part of our daily lives.

  2. Listen to your thoughts: We all have an inner voice that guides us, but how often do we really listen to it? Take the time to tune in to your thoughts and feelings, and pay attention to what they're telling you. This can help you identify areas where you may need more attention and support.

  3. Prioritize your mental health: Just like physical health, mental health is essential to our overall wellbeing. Make sure you're taking steps to prioritize your mental health, whether that means seeking out therapy or counseling, practicing mindfulness, or simply taking time to decompress and relax.

  4. Don't feel guilty: It's easy to feel guilty when we take time for ourselves, especially when there are so many other demands on our time and attention. But remember, you are worth the commitment. Don't let anyone make you feel guilty for prioritizing your own needs and wellbeing.

In the end, the level of commitment we establish with ourselves is just as important as the commitment we establish with others. So, take the time to check in with yourself, listen to your thoughts, and prioritize your own needs and wellbeing. You deserve it!
